  • Hingis' problem wasn't the power. It was her confidence, serve and movement. The problem with her serve was racquet head speed, and she could perhaps had a little more knee-bend. In many of her matches, it didn't look like she was trying - her serve just got the point started. Her next problem was the movement (which was also affected by ankle injuries). Had she been a little quicker and less lazy, the power wouldnt have been a problem. Then theres the confidence. The 99 RG final destroyed her.

  • @beavertown2006 Did you even see the match? Serena had faster pace...to play at that pace consistently doesn´t require strength... She was the one who was attacking and charging and doing volleys to keep hingis guessing. As you know Hingis was a counter-puncher....Serena was keeping Hingis in the center of the court with fast balls at beginning of each point so Hingis couldn´t generate angles and then Serena will suddenly hit in the sides or create angles or hit volleys to finish off the point.

  • I attended this match. As you hear Dick Enberg say, Serena "pitched a perfect set"--she didn't miss a single first serve in the second set. I wish this clip had more of Serena serving in Set 2. As I recall, Hingis only won a couple of points on Serena's serve in that second set, and only got about 5 or 6 of the serves back over the net.
